What Is ActiveCampaign?

ActiveCampaign is an all-in-one marketing automation platform that combines email marketing, sales CRM, and machine learning to help businesses create extraordinary customer experiences. Founded in 2003, the platform has grown to serve over 185,000 businesses worldwide and is trusted by companies of all sizes across virtually every industry.

What sets ActiveCampaign apart from simpler email marketing tools is its robust automation engine. The visual automation builder lets you create complex, multi-step workflows that trigger based on user behavior, engagement patterns, and custom conditions. This means you can send the right message to the right person at exactly the right time — without lifting a finger after the initial setup.

Beyond email, ActiveCampaign offers SMS marketing, site messaging, landing pages, and a built-in CRM that tracks every interaction a contact has with your brand. The platform also leverages predictive sending, win probability scoring, and content analytics powered by machine learning. For businesses looking to streamline their marketing and sales processes, it’s one of the most comprehensive solutions available in 2026.

ActiveCampaign Pricing Plans in 2026

ActiveCampaign offers four main pricing tiers in 2026: Starter, Plus, Pro, and Enterprise. Each tier adds progressively more features on top of the previous one. Pricing is based on the number of contacts in your account and whether you choose monthly or annual billing. Annual billing provides a significant discount, typically around 20-25% off the monthly rate.

Here’s a quick overview of the starting prices for each plan (based on 1,000 contacts, billed annually):

PlanMonthly (Billed Annually)Monthly (Billed Monthly)Best For
Starter$15/month$19/monthSolopreneurs & beginners
Plus$49/month$59/monthSmall teams & growing businesses
Pro$79/month$99/monthMarketing teams needing advanced automation
Enterprise$145/month$179/monthLarge organizations with complex needs

It’s important to note that these prices increase as your contact list grows. ActiveCampaign’s pricing scales with your audience size, so a plan that costs $15/month for 1,000 contacts will cost more when you reach 5,000, 10,000, or 50,000 contacts.

Starter Plan — Best for Beginners

The Starter plan is ActiveCampaign’s most affordable option and is designed for individuals or very small businesses just getting started with email marketing. At $15/month (billed annually) for up to 1,000 contacts, it gives you access to essential email marketing features including email campaigns, basic automation workflows, inline forms, and segmentation.

However, the Starter plan has some notable limitations. You only get a single user account, the automation features are more basic compared to higher tiers, and you won’t have access to the CRM, SMS marketing, or advanced reporting. If you’re just sending newsletters and simple automated welcome sequences, this plan works fine. But if you need more sophisticated marketing capabilities, you’ll want to look at Plus or Pro.

Plus Plan — Best for Growing Businesses

The Plus plan is where ActiveCampaign really starts to shine. Priced at $49/month (billed annually) for 1,000 contacts, this tier unlocks the full power of ActiveCampaign’s automation engine along with the integrated CRM and sales automation features. You also get SMS marketing, landing pages, lead scoring, and the ability to add up to 3 users.

For businesses that are actively growing their customer base and want to nurture leads through sophisticated multi-channel campaigns, the Plus plan offers tremendous value. The CRM alone can replace standalone tools that cost $20-40/month, making the upgrade from Starter well worth the investment. Pro Plan — Best for Marketing Teams

The Pro plan, starting at $79/month (billed annually), is designed for businesses with dedicated marketing teams that need advanced features. This tier introduces predictive sending (which uses machine learning to determine the optimal send time for each contact), split automations for A/B testing different workflow paths, attribution reporting, and site messaging.

With up to 5 user accounts and more robust reporting capabilities, the Pro plan is ideal for businesses that want to optimize every aspect of their email marketing and customer engagement strategy. The predictive sending feature alone can significantly improve open rates and conversions, making the price premium well justified for data-driven marketing teams.

Enterprise Plan — Best for Large Organizations

The Enterprise plan starts at $145/month (billed annually) and is built for large businesses with complex marketing needs. In addition to everything in the Pro plan, Enterprise customers get custom reporting, a dedicated account representative, custom domain for email sending, unlimited users (with a base of 10), HIPAA compliance support, and custom objects.

This tier is designed for organizations that need white-glove support, advanced security features, and the ability to customize the platform to their unique workflows. If your business handles sensitive data or requires enterprise-grade compliance, this is the plan you need.

Pricing by Number of Contacts

One of the most important factors affecting your ActiveCampaign pricing is the size of your contact list. Here’s how pricing scales across each plan as your contact list grows:

ContactsStarterPlusProEnterprise
1,000$15/mo$49/mo$79/mo$145/mo
2,500$29/mo$69/mo$119/mo$199/mo
5,000$49/mo$99/mo$159/mo$259/mo
10,000$79/mo$149/mo$229/mo$369/mo
25,000$149/mo$259/mo$389/mo$559/mo
50,000$259/mo$399/mo$549/mo$799/mo

As you can see, the cost difference between plans becomes relatively smaller as your contact list grows. For example, at 50,000 contacts, upgrading from Starter to Plus only costs an additional $140/month — a small price for the CRM, SMS marketing, and advanced automation features you gain. This is worth considering as your business scales and your marketing needs become more complex.

Key Features Across All Plans

Regardless of which plan you choose, ActiveCampaign provides a core set of features that make it stand out from competitors. Let’s explore the most important capabilities that define the platform in 2026:

Visual Automation Builder

ActiveCampaign’s drag-and-drop automation builder is arguably the best in the industry. You can create complex, branching workflows using conditions, triggers, and actions. Whether you want to build a simple welcome series or an intricate lead nurturing funnel with multiple paths based on engagement, the visual builder makes it intuitive and accessible. Higher-tier plans unlock more advanced automation features like split testing within automations and conditional content blocks.

Integrated CRM

Starting with the Plus plan, ActiveCampaign includes a built-in CRM that tracks every interaction your contacts have with your brand. The CRM features deal pipelines, task management, lead scoring, and win probability powered by machine learning. This tight integration between marketing and sales means your team never has to switch between separate tools, and every customer interaction is captured in a single unified view.

Email Deliverability

ActiveCampaign consistently ranks among the top email marketing platforms for deliverability rates. The platform offers built-in spam checking, DKIM authentication, and proactive deliverability monitoring. Higher-tier plans include dedicated sending domains and IP addresses, which can further improve your inbox placement rates. For businesses that rely on email as a primary revenue channel, this high deliverability is absolutely critical.

Machine Learning & Predictive Features

The Pro and Enterprise plans include several machine learning-powered features. Predictive sending analyzes each contact’s engagement history and sends emails at the time they’re most likely to open them. Predictive content dynamically adjusts email content based on what each recipient is most likely to engage with. Win probability scoring helps sales teams prioritize deals that are most likely to close. These AI-driven features give ActiveCampaign users a significant competitive advantage in 2026.

Integrations & Ecosystem

ActiveCampaign integrates with over 900 apps and services, including popular tools like Shopify, WordPress, Salesforce, Zapier, and many more. This extensive integration ecosystem means you can connect ActiveCampaign with virtually any tool in your existing tech stack. Which ActiveCampaign Plan Is Right for You in 2026?

Choosing the right plan depends on your business size, marketing sophistication, and budget. Here’s a quick decision guide to help you narrow down your options:

Choose Starter if: You’re a solopreneur or side hustler who just needs basic email marketing with simple automations. You have a small contact list (under 2,500) and don’t need a CRM or advanced features.

Choose Plus if: You’re a growing business that needs a CRM integrated with your email marketing. You want to use SMS marketing, create landing pages, and build sophisticated automated workflows. This is the most popular plan for small to mid-sized businesses.

Choose Pro if: You have a dedicated marketing team and want to optimize every aspect of your campaigns with predictive sending, split automations, and attribution reporting. This plan delivers the best ROI for data-driven marketers.

Choose Enterprise if: You’re a large organization that needs custom reporting, HIPAA compliance, a dedicated account manager, and enterprise-grade support. You have complex requirements that demand the highest level of customization and service.

How to Save on ActiveCampaign in 2026

ActiveCampaign isn’t the cheapest email marketing tool, but there are several strategies to reduce your costs and maximize the value you get from the platform:

1. Choose Annual Billing

This is the easiest way to save. Annual billing typically gives you 20-25% off compared to paying monthly. For the Plus plan at 1,000 contacts, that’s a savings of approximately $120 per year.

2. Clean Your Contact List Regularly

Since pricing is based on contact count, regularly removing inactive and bounced contacts can keep your costs down. ActiveCampaign makes it easy to identify contacts who haven’t engaged in a set period, so you can archive or delete them to stay in a lower pricing tier.

3. Start with a Lower Plan and Upgrade

Don’t overbuy features you don’t need yet. Start with the Starter or Plus plan and upgrade as your needs evolve. ActiveCampaign makes it easy to move between plans at any time.

4. Take Advantage of Free Trials and Promotions

ActiveCampaign regularly offers free trial periods (typically 14 days) and occasional promotional discounts, especially around Black Friday and New Year. Keep an eye out for these deals to lock in lower rates.

Frequently Asked Questions About ActiveCampaign Pricing

1. Does ActiveCampaign offer a free plan?

No, ActiveCampaign does not offer a permanently free plan. However, they do provide a 14-day free trial that gives you access to the platform’s features so you can test it before committing. The trial doesn’t require a credit card, making it risk-free to explore.

2. Can I change my ActiveCampaign plan at any time?

Yes, you can upgrade or downgrade your plan at any time through your account settings. When upgrading, the price difference is prorated for the remainder of your billing cycle. When downgrading, the change typically takes effect at the start of your next billing period.

3. What happens if I exceed my contact limit?

If you exceed your plan’s contact limit, ActiveCampaign will automatically move you to the next contact tier. You’ll be notified of the price change and billed accordingly. It’s a good idea to monitor your contact growth and proactively manage your list to avoid unexpected charges.

4. Is ActiveCampaign worth the price compared to cheaper alternatives?

Absolutely, if you need advanced automation. While platforms like Mailchimp or Brevo are cheaper, they lack the sophisticated automation workflows, CRM integration, and machine learning features that ActiveCampaign offers. If you’re only sending basic newsletters, a cheaper tool might suffice. But for businesses that rely on automated marketing funnels, ActiveCampaign’s pricing is justified by the ROI it delivers.

5. Does ActiveCampaign charge for unsubscribed contacts?

No, ActiveCampaign only counts active contacts toward your contact limit. Contacts who have unsubscribed or been marked as bounced are not included in your count, which helps keep your costs fair and accurate.

6. Can I get a discount on ActiveCampaign pricing?

Yes, the most reliable way to get a discount is to choose annual billing, which saves 20-25%. ActiveCampaign also runs promotional deals during major shopping events like Black Friday. Non-profit organizations may qualify for additional discounts by contacting the sales team directly.

7. What payment methods does ActiveCampaign accept?

ActiveCampaign accepts all major credit cards (Visa, Mastercard, American Express, Discover) and PayPal. Enterprise customers can also arrange for invoice-based billing. All payments are processed securely through encrypted channels.

8. Does ActiveCampaign offer refunds?

ActiveCampaign generally does not offer refunds for subscription payments. However, their 14-day free trial gives you ample time to test the platform before committing. If you have billing concerns, contacting their support team is recommended as they may offer account credits on a case-by-case basis.
